Abstract:
Provided are transmission and reception apparatuses and methods used in a conditional access system that limitedly allows access to a terrestrial digital multimedia broadcasting (T-DMB) service. The transmission apparatus selects a single service component from a transmission frame which includes a main service channel (MSC) including sub-channels including one or more service components and a fast information channel (FIC) which transmits control information regarding the main service channel to insert an entitlement management message (EMM) that is used to grant or update the entitlement on the DMB service to the selected single service component, and provides location information regarding the selected single service component to the fast information channel.

Abstract:
Provided is a method for simply generating counter block values without additionally transmitting the counter block values. The method for generating a counter block value required by a scrambler or a descrambler includes the steps of : a) setting up a counter of a message to a predetermined initial value, when a counter block to be scrambled or descrambled is in an initial part of the message; b) storing a Common Interleaved Frame (CIF) count value corresponding to the initial part of the message in a buffer, when the counter block to be scrambled or descrambled is in the initial part of the message; c) increasing the counter by a predetermined number; and d) generating the counter block value by using the CIF count value stored in the step b) and the counter increased in the step c).
Abstract:
Provided is an apparatus for coding a video, an audio and additional data according to a conditional access of terrestrial DMB. The apparatus includes an analyzing unit for analyzing input stream; a scrambling control unit for selecting a stream to be scrambled according to a selection signal; a transport stream de-multiplexing unit for de-multiplexing the input stream received from the analyzing unit, parsing an audio, a video and additional data classified by a packet identifier (PID), and outputting a stream to be scrambled, a stream not to be scrambled and the packet identifier (PID) for the stream to be scrambled according to selection of the scrambling control unit; a control word generating unit for generating a control word; a scrambling unit for scrambling the stream to be scrambled which is outputted from the transport stream de-multiplexing unit based on the control word generated in the control word generating unit; a conditional access data generating unit for receiving the control word from the control word generating unit and generating conditional access data; and a transport stream re-multiplexing unit for receiving and re-multiplexing the stream to be scrambled from the scrambling unit, the stream not to be scrambled from the transport stream de-multiplexing unit.
Abstract:
The present invention relates to a power control method in a two-way relay network, and provides a power control method in a two-way relay network in which a minimum transmission rating and a synthesized transmission rating of the overall system are magnified if there are restrictions on the synthesized power of terminals and a repeater in the two-way relay network in which two terminals transmit and receive data through the repeater. To this end, the power control method in the two-way relay network of the present invention comprises the steps of: determining the ratio of power allocated to the respective terminals and the repeater according to each subcarrier, under the restrictions on the synthesized power of each terminal and the repeater; and determining power allocated to each subcarrier according to the determined power allocation ratio.

Abstract:
Provided is an apparatus for splicing a terrestrial DMB signal. The apparatus includes: a first media data analyzing and correcting unit for analyzing a first media data which is a current broadcasted MPEG transport stream (TS), extracting first splicing information required for splicing, and correcting the first media data to be proper to a MPEG system standard after splicing; a second media data analyzing and correcting unit for analyzing a second media data, which is a MPEG TS to be inserted through splicing, extracting second splicing information required for splicing, and correcting the second media data to be proper to a MPEG system standard after splicing; and a stream multiplexing unit for selecting a stream of the corrected second media data to be inserted through splicing at a time of splicing while transmitting streams of the corrected first media data, and outputting the selected stream.
Abstract:
Disclosed are a method for controlling a bit rate in a digital audio broadcasting (DAB) system, an apparatus and a method for converting a media stream by using the same. The media stream conversion method includes the steps of: determining a data amount of an inputted moving picture transmission stream and calculating a stream length (STL) value; calculating a data amount to be outer coded for every interval of DAB transmission frames based on the STL vale; outer coding a data with a multiple size of a packet unit for every interval of the DAB transmission frames as maintaining the data amount according to the STL value on average; and reading the outer coded moving picture transmission stream as much as the data amount according to the STL value for every interval of the DAB transmission frames to configure the DAB transmission frames and outputting the moving picture transmission stream.
Abstract:
Disclosed are a media stream conversion apparatus and a method for providing a multimedia service in a digital audio broadcasting (DAB) transmission system. First, multimedia data stream based on a moving picture experts group-2 (MPEG-2) system is analyzed to transmit multimedia data following the MPEG-2 system standard. Then, with use of the analyzed information, the multimedia data stream is reconstructed as an ensemble transport interface (ETI) frame in compliance with the ETI frame transport standard. The ETI frames are then converted into a DAB data stream, thereby providing a multimedia service in a DAB transmission system.
